It’s a tough draw for the British number one. Murray will face Mikhail Kukushkin in the first round and either Robin Hasee or last year’s Halle finalist Alejandro Falla.

His route to R3 should be a cakewalk, then he may face Andreas Seppi, the Halle finalist this year, though looking at Murray’s form he should easily win this one too.

The trouble begins in R4 where he’s lined up to meet the Frenchman Tsonga, who can very well stretch the Scott to a five setter if not beat him. Murray can then face a Spaniard, Nadal or Ferrer which can prove to be a stern test.

Roger Federer would be waiting for him in the semi, a really tough match for Andy given the last time they met at the World Tour Finals, Murray could only manage to win a single game.

If at all he goes past Roger, he may face his nemesis Djokovic. Though Andy has vowed to break the Djoker jynx and is capable of doing so, it will be a really tall task for the Scott.
